Great playing 1993 Guild D55 made in Westerley RI, USA. (Pre-Fender). Great playing and sounding with very nice solid rosewood back and sides. The top is Sitka spruce. There are two repaired cracks in the top which are solid. The bridge is original, solid and flat. Nice high saddle for any future adjustments. Tuners are original gold Grovers and work well with some use wear. No loose bindings or cracks in backs and sides. Internal braces are also solid. Some minor divoting on the first couple of frets, E & B strings, that don't effect sound or play now. There is some play wear on the back of the neck in the first position that you can't feel. (See photos). Some finish crazing. Hardshell case included.
Truss rod functions smoothly and has been freshly set-up with D'Addario 11's.
